Jean Ann (Craig) Hewitt

Jean Ann Hewitt of Heritage Park, Prather Avenue, Jamestown, N.Y., passed away April 6, 2020, due to natural causes at the age of 77.

Born in Armagh, Pa., on Nov. 12, 1942, she lived her earliest years in Johnstown Pa., and then as a Chautauqua County resident since 1972.

Jean was the daughter of Albert and Gwendolyn McCathran Craig of Armagh, Pa., and had one sister, Janet Becker; and two brothers: James and Albert Craig. Jean attended Garfield Elementary and High School in Pennsylvania.

After moving to Jamestown, Jean attended Bethel Baptist Church. Her faith was extremely important to her and she spent a lot of time at the church when she wasn’t working or taking care of her family. Some of her favorite memories were of her children and the fun they had together. Jean worked at the former Warner Home in Jamestown, N.Y., for years as a waitress.

Jean became a resident at Heritage Park in November 2012 and always made the best of her situation. Whenever there was an activity, Jean was usually there. She participated in all activities offered, especially church, bowling, bingo and balloon volleyball. Jean always had a smile and enjoyed brightening the days of other residents and staff. While at Heritage Park, she was nominated resident of the quarter (2015) and served on the Executive Council for one year.

She was preceded in death by her parents, Albert and Gwendolyn (Mc Cathran) Craig; brother, Jim Craig; and sister, Janet Becker.

Jean is survived by her brother, Albert (Freelove) Craig Jr.; a son, Arnold Allen Hewitt; a daughter, Diane G. Hewitt-Johnson; grandchildren: Angela (Dustin) Barrett and Katleyn Hewitt, great- grandchildren; Chloe, Bella, Serenity and Autumn Barrett; and several nieces and nephews.
